#d6055f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d6055f is composed of 83.9% red, 2%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.7% magenta, 55.6%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 334.2 degrees, a saturation of 95.4% and a lightness of 42.9%. #d6055f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0abe with #ad0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

Shades and Tints of #d6055f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030001 is the darkest color, while #ffeff6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d6055f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#716a6d is the less saturated color, while #d6055f is the most saturated one.
